Jump to content
Sign in to follow this  
Aksel

запись архива

Recommended Posts

Добрый день.

Почему при существующей проблеме с записью на NAS, эта проблема начинает влиять на онлайн просмотр?

То есть смотрю онлайн вещание, появляется восклицительный знак, который сообщает о проблеме записи, и изображение начинает жестко сыпаться?

Edited by Aksel

Share this post


Link to post
Share on other sites

Здравствуйте!

Возможно нужно поменять причину и следствие.

1. Переключите, пожалуйста, в настройках "Линии" для всех камер с TCP на UDP.
2. Попробуйте отключить запись архива на время теста.
3. Попробуйте подключить RTSP ссылками (ссылки можно посмотреть на вкладке "Информация" в самой "Линии") . Если  сигнал так же рассыпается, проконтролируйте параллельно стабильность потока с этих же ссылок в VLC.
Если в VLC поток качественный, а в "Линии" разительно отличается,  нужен  удалённый доступ к серверу с помощью ПО TeamViewer 8|9 ( www.devline.ru/soft/ds.exe ) - укажите данные для подключения личным сообщением. Попробуем разобраться вместе.

Share this post


Link to post
Share on other sites

Еще один важный вопрос, как осуществляется запись на удаленный сервер?  

Какими кусками (размер) производится отправка? Можно ли каким то образом увеличить кэш, чтобы отправка совершалась большими файлами?

 

На ваш ответ выше: как только я снимаю все камеры с записи, онлайн просмотр перестает виснуть. Но почему запись влияет на просмотр, я так ответа и не получил. 

Share this post


Link to post
Share on other sites

Еще один важный вопрос, как осуществляется запись на удаленный сервер?  

Какими кусками (размер) производится отправка? Можно ли каким то образом увеличить кэш, чтобы отправка совершалась большими файлами?

 

 

"Линия" никак не различает устройства записи. Будь то диск, флешка, шара или  iscsi в настройках указывается путь и программа на него пишет, где он расположен её не интересует, соответственно алгоритм всегда один.

Настроек записи сейчас никаких нет.

 

На ваш ответ выше: как только я снимаю все камеры с записи, онлайн просмотр перестает виснуть. Но почему запись влияет на просмотр, я так ответа и не получил.

 

 

Если без записи архива всё в норме, обратите внимание на оперативную память.  Возможно, причина в её большом потреблении (что-бы не потерять данные из-за медленной работы каталога для записи кешируем их в оперативной памяти).

Если в оперативной памятью всё хорошо,  нужен  удалённый доступ к серверу с помощью ПО TeamViewer 8|9 ( www.devline.ru/soft/ds.exe ) - укажите данные для подключения личным сообщением.

Share this post


Link to post
Share on other sites

Как можно отключить запись 3-его потока для web-браузера?

Хочу сделать с целью уменьшения нагрузки на хранилище.

Edited by Aksel

Share this post


Link to post
Share on other sites

На данный момент никак.

Данный вопрос планируется решить в рамках задачи #6510

Share this post


Link to post
Share on other sites

Доброго времени суток.

Вот уже две недели как мы пытаемся решить данную проблему.

 

Мы проверяли: RAID5, RAID6. RAID10, RAID-Z. При этом проблема наблюдается везде, когда суммарный трафик начинает превышать 150 мегабит, то есть более 60 камер (720 HD).

Они подключались либо по SCSI, либо Samba.

 

Можно конечно было бы грешить на проблемы с сетью, или проблемы с производительностью винтов, но мы это к счастью проверили. Если хранилище использовать не для записи потокового видео посредством "Линии", а допустим для постоянного заливания любых файлов, любого обьема то оно начинает упираться в полку где то ближе к 900 мегабитам. Когда работает "Линия" это максимум 150 мегабит.

 

Можно ли от Вас (разработчиков) узнать принцип записи на сетевые хранилища, какой идет поток, как идет, какой размер пакетов и другие данные? Это нам поможет решить проблему.

Есть такая софтина IOmeter она может сэмулировать нагрузку любого характера. Если вы ей пользуетесь для тестирования хранилищ, скиньте пожалуйста по какие параметры вы указываете.

 

 

з.ы. хочется получить максимально развернутый ответ, о принципе записи потокового видео.

Share this post


Link to post
Share on other sites

Здравствуйте!
 

Мы проверяли: RAID5, RAID6. RAID10, RAID-Z. При этом проблема наблюдается везде, когда суммарный трафик начинает превышать 150 мегабит, то есть более 60 камер (720 HD).

 
Это запись 60 камер на один каталог, верно?
 

Можно конечно было бы грешить на проблемы с сетью, или проблемы с производительностью винтов, но мы это к счастью проверили. Если хранилище использовать не для записи потокового видео посредством "Линии", а допустим для постоянного заливания любых файлов, любого обьема то оно начинает упираться в полку где то ближе к 900 мегабитам. Когда работает "Линия" это максимум 150 мегабит.

 
При копировании мелких файлов и постоянного обращения к базе ситуация не меняет, всё равно 900 Мбит/с? 
 
 

Можно ли от Вас (разработчиков) узнать принцип записи на сетевые хранилища, какой идет поток, как идет, какой размер пакетов и другие данные? Это нам поможет решить проблему.
Есть такая софтина IOmeter она может сэмулировать нагрузку любого характера. Если вы ей пользуетесь для тестирования хранилищ, скиньте пожалуйста по какие параметры вы указываете.

 
По размерам и назначению файлов в седьмом поколении "Линии" (не строгое соответствие):
-  первый поток, файл channel*_video_**-**-**.dvln - около 512 mb;
-  второй поток, файл channel*_video2_**-**-*.dvln - около 128 mb;
-  третий поток, используется для просмотра архива на мобильных устройствах и в веб интерфесе, файл channel*_video3_**-**-*.dvln - около 64 mb;
-  звук, файл channel*_audio_**-**-*.dvln  - около 32 mb.
-  служебный файл index.db-journal - около 2 mb.
-  индексный файл index.db - зависит от размера архива/количества камер/дней. (это и есть база, к которой постоянно идут обращения).
и так для каждого канала.
 

Вот тест рекомендуемой вами программой.


Нормальным значением является примерно 2,5 Мбайт в секунду на 1 камеру высокого качества. Т.е. в данном случае примерно на 20 камер комфортной работы, у Вас же их около 50.
1. Их каких HDD всё это собрано?

2. Пробовали разбить 50 ТБ  RAID 6 на 10 томов RAID 0 или RAID 10 (или вообще отказаться от RAID) по 5 ТБ и назначить на каждый том группу по 6 камер? Т.е. нужно заставить все HDD работать параллельно, что-бы каждый HDD или группа из HDD  обслуживали отдельные камеры или группы камер. 

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×